What is the Family Conversation Guide?
The Family Conversation Guide serves as a crucial educational program guide designed to foster communication between families and educators. It defines key objectives such as gathering comprehensive insights about family dynamics and student needs. This guide facilitates natural conversations, encouraging families to share their cultural backgrounds, strengths, and challenges, which are vital in tailoring educational experiences.
This guide helps collect valuable information, including family characteristics, personal challenges, and specific interactions that influence student learning. By utilizing a family interaction guide, educators can better understand the contexts in which their students thrive.
Purpose and Benefits of the Family Conversation Guide
The Family Conversation Guide is an essential tool for both educators and families, emphasizing understanding and engagement. By highlighting family characteristics, it equips educators to address student needs effectively, ensuring that educational programs are tailored accordingly.
Utilizing this special education guide aids in fostering positive family engagement, which is integral to the student's academic success. Families feel more involved when their unique circumstances and dynamics are acknowledged and integrated into educational planning, reinforcing a supportive environment for learners.
